Can I check please what the current situation is in 2022 for installing and using GeneratePress on wordpress.com? I couldn’t find GP in the list of themes on WordPress.com.
Can you install and use GP on wordpress.com?
Can you install and use GP Pro there?
Can you import sites from the GP Site library?Many thanks for your help.
MartinMay 25, 2022 at 12:26 pm #2232632Ying
StaffCustomer SupportHi Martin,
Can you install and use GP on wordpress.com?
Yes.
Can you install and use GP Pro there?
Yes, you can install GP premium plugin.
Can you import sites from the GP Site library?
I believe so.
You can download the theme here then upload to your wordpress.com site at appearance > themes.
